Asphalt roof inspection services involve a detailed evaluation of the roofing system to identify potential issues before they develop into more significant problems. These inspections typically include a visual examination of the roof surface, flashing, gutters, and other components to assess their condition. Professionals may look for signs of damage such as cracks, blisters, or missing shingles, as well as areas where water might be penetrating or where wear is accelerating. The goal is to provide property owners with a clear understanding of the roof’s current state and any necessary maintenance or repairs to prolong its lifespan.
Regular asphalt roof inspections help address common problems like leaks, shingle deterioration, and structural vulnerabilities. Over time, exposure to weather elements can cause shingles to become brittle, curl, or break away, leading to potential water intrusion. Inspections can reveal early signs of damage that, if left unaddressed, could result in costly repairs or the need for a full roof replacement. Identifying issues early allows property owners to schedule repairs promptly, preventing water damage to the interior and maintaining the integrity of the building’s structure.

Inspection Costs - The typical cost for an asphalt roof inspection ranges from $150 to $300,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more intricate roofs may cost more, sometimes exceeding $350. Prices vary by local service providers in Lisle, IL and surrounding areas.
Assessment Fees - Assessment fees for asphalt roof inspections generally fall between $100 and $250. This fee covers a detailed evaluation of the roof’s condition, including identifying potential issues. Costs can fluctuate based on the inspection scope and contractor rates.
Additional Charges - Additional costs may apply for specialized inspections, such as thermal imaging or drone assessments, which can range from $200 to $500. These services are optional but offer a thorough analysis of hard-to-see areas.
Cost Factors - The final cost for asphalt roof inspections depends on factors like roof size, height, and accessibility. Local pros may charge higher for complex or hard-to-reach roofs, with prices adjusting accordingly within the typical ranges for the area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in an asphalt roof inspection? An asphalt roof inspection typically includes examining the roof's surface for damage, checking for missing or damaged shingles, inspecting flashing and seals, and assessing overall roof condition for signs of wear or leaks.
How often should an asphalt roof be inspected? It is recommended to have an asphalt roof inspected at least once a year and after severe weather events to identify potential issues early.
What are common signs of asphalt roof damage? Common signs include missing or curling shingles, granule loss in gutters, visible cracks, and water stains on ceilings or attic spaces.
Can a roof inspection help prevent future problems? Yes, regular inspections can identify minor issues before they develop into major repairs, helping to extend the roof's lifespan.
Who should perform an asphalt roof inspection? A qualified roofing contractor or local roofing service provider can conduct thorough inspections to assess the condition of an asphalt roof.
